Excerpt from An Introduction to Greek Epigraphy, Vol. 2: The Inscriptions of Attica In the Commentary following each text the editors have endeavoured where it was possible to treat the particular text as typical and as illustrative of others of the same class. In many instances, with the view of avoiding repetition in the notes, a prefatory 'remark' introduces a special category of inscriptions, such as no Vi (p. 127) on the formulae of decrees after 307 /6 b.c., or no. V111 (p. 145) on the Ephebic inscriptions. It happens not unfrequently that an inscription may be classed under more than one head. Thus a document which may be technically a decree or a pendant to a decree falls more naturally under another head, such as that of finance the so-called 'hecatompedon' inscription (no. 132) is a case in point.
